Item parameter drift (IPD) occurs when item parameter values change from their original value over time. IPD may pose a serious threat to the fairness and validity of test score interpretations, especially when the goal of the assessment is to measure growth or improvement. The nonequivalent groups anchor test (NEAT) design is often used to scale item parameters from two different test forms. A subset of items, called the anchor items or common items, are administered as part of both test forms. C-tests are a specific variant of cloze tests that are considered time-efficient, valid indicators of general language proficiency. They are commonly analyzed with models of item response theory assuming local item independence.
